Flowforth lets you import content from Planning Center directly into the email editor. Instead of manually creating blocks for each group, registration, or event, you can pull them in with just a few clicks.

Requirements

To use this feature, your organization’s Planning Center connection must include the appropriate scopes (permissions). Depending on what you want to import, you may need:
  • Groups scope — to import groups
  • Registrations scope — to import registrations
  • Calendar scope — to import events
If you don’t see a tab for the content you need, an admin or owner of your Flowforth organization can expand your Planning Center connection from Organization Settings.
If your organization hasn’t enabled the required scope, you’ll see a message explaining how to expand your connection.

How to Import Content

In the email editor sidebar, you’ll see an Import Content from Planning Center button. You can use it in two ways:

Click to Add

Click the button to open the import dialog. Any content you import will be added to the end of your email.

Drag to Insert

Drag the button onto your email canvas and drop it where you want the content to appear. The import dialog will open, and your imported content will be inserted at that exact position.

Selecting Content

The import dialog has up to three tabs depending on your connected scopes:

Groups

Browse and search your Planning Center Groups. You can filter by group type using the dropdown. Each group shows its name, description, member count, and enrollment status.

Registrations

Browse and search your Registrations. You can filter by category. Each registration shows its name, description, and whether it’s public or archived.

Calendar Events

Browse and search your upcoming events. Each event shows its name, description, date, and time.
Switching tabs will clear your current selection. You’ll see a confirmation prompt before this happens.

Choosing an Import Format

After selecting one or more items, you have two import options at the bottom of the dialog:

Import as Blocks

Creates individual blocks for each selected item:
  • An image block (if the item has a header image or logo)
  • A text block with the item’s name and description
  • A button block linking to the item on Church Center
This gives you full control to rearrange, edit, or delete each block independently.

Import as Cards

Creates a single cards block containing all selected items. Each card includes the item’s image, name, description, and a button. This is a cleaner option when you want a compact, uniform layout.

Editing After Import

Imported content is just like any other block in your email. You can:
  • Edit text, images, and button labels
  • Rearrange or delete individual blocks
  • Change styling to match your email’s design
Changes made after importing content will not be reflected in Planning Center, nor will updates in Planning Center be reflected in your email.

Tips

  • Use search to quickly find specific groups, registrations, or events
  • Use the filter dropdown to narrow results by group type or registration category
  • Events are automatically sorted by date when imported
  • Emails have a maximum of 100 blocks — if your import would exceed this, you’ll see an error message
